Mt. Sparrow, also known as Mt. Lenin, is located in the southwest of Moscow, adjacent to the University of Moscow, and the Moscow River flows through the foot of the mountain. The viewing platform occupies Moscow's commanding heights on Sparrow Hill, with an elevation of 220 meters. It overlooks the Moscow River and the downtown area of Moscow, giving you a panoramic view of the beautiful scenery. From the viewing platform, you can also see the Kremlin Cathedral Group, the New Notre Dame Monastery, the subway bridge and the main building of the Academy of Sciences. The big iron frame on the right side of the viewing platform is a mountain ski jumping platform, and the chapel on the left side is covered by green trees.
